Rocket strike on Kryvyi Rih: the story of a boy who dreamed of football

A boy who dreamed of football

According to Спортивний комітет: A boy named Kyrylo always dreamed of becoming a football player. He was a big fan of FC Kryvbas, attended training at the Youth Sports School No. 1 Kryvbas-84, and cheered for his favorite team with his father. Coaches described him as an active, attentive, and diligent boy.

But a tragedy occurred. On November 11, 2024, Russian rockets struck Kryvyi Rih, claiming the lives of almost the entire Kulik family. Only his father, Maksym, survived. In the devastated house were Kyrylo, his mother, and two younger sisters. Unfortunately, the house collapsed, and rescuers searched for over 14 hours to recover the bodies of the children. Among the tragic deceased was the young footballer with a bright future.

Farewell and Memory

At the funeral on November 14, 2024, hundreds of people gathered - relatives, friends, neighbors, and the entire football community to which Kyrylo belonged. Everyone remembered him as a talented, polite, and well-mannered boy. His memory remained at the stadium where he loved to watch the game with his father.

Now at the Hirnyk Stadium, a figure of Kyrylo has been installed - an eternal memory of the boy who did not get to fulfill his football dreams. The coach, teammates, and townspeople pay tribute to the lost in the best way possible - let us remember Kyrylo and all the innocent children who became victims of war.
